On the other side of the partition, a studying space is built that is cosy and private at the same time. The Dining area and the Mandir become the highlight of the house, for the client. The beautiful play of light and shadow through the Jaali of mandir doors with carefully detailed out Dining table, bench sitting and crockery unit give it a luxurious feel. The fabric paneling also works acoustically in absorbing the reverberations created by the marble-wood flooring. The timelessness of the setup lies in its monochromatic beige palette and soft undertones and texture. All the doors here and across the villa are designed to get camouflaged with its adjacent attributes creating a unanimous look.

It can be tough to have a pooja unit if you have a compact home or a massive mandir in a rented accommodation. You can choose small, wooden mandirs like these ones and place them on any free surface, like a cabinet. Additionally, you can use the cabinet to store your pooja samagri. It will do just fine to have a conventional mandir design in the wall with a jaali back panel sitting on top of a wall-mounted base unit. Consider a wall-mounted mandir room if you have a medium-sized room available as a temple area in your home. This is for those who absolutely do not have space and are looking for simple wooden pooja mandir designs for home. This light wood floating unit has a big cabinet for the murti and small drawers for storage. This is also very useful because it allows you to light incense sticks and diyas without worrying about fire accidents. The lack of space in our compact homes needs us to make some sacrifices.
